This collection of papers, celebrating the contributions of
Swedish logician Dag Prawitz to Proof Theory, has been assembled
from those presented at the Natural Deduction conference organized
in Rio de Janeiro to honour his seminal research. Dag Prawitz's
work forms the basis of intuitionistic type theory and his
inversion principle constitutes the foundation of most modern
accounts of proof-theoretic semantics in Logic, Linguistics and
Theoretical Computer Science.
The range of contributions includes material on the extension of
natural deduction with higher-order rules, as opposed to
higher-order connectives, and a paper discussing the application of
natural deduction rules to dealing with equality in predicate
calculus. The volume continues with a key chapter summarizing work
on the extension of the Curry-Howard isomorphism (itself a
by-product of the work on natural deduction), via methods of
category theory that have been successfully applied to linear
logic, as well as many other contributions from highly regarded
authorities. With an illustrious group of contributors addressing a
wealth of topics and applications, this volume is a valuable
addition to the libraries of academics in the multiple disciplines
whose development has been given added scope by the methodologies
supplied by natural deduction. The volume is representative of the
rich and varied directions that Prawitz work has inspired in the
area of natural deduction.
